As of September 23, 2021, Cebu Pacific has announced its domestic flight increase in October to take off to your Juanderrific tourism spots like Siargao, Boracay, and Bohol.  At the same time, this strongly urged the domestic travels to thrive forward despite the easing of quarantine restrictions.

In October, the country’s leading airline will expand its flights to Siargao from five to six times weekly. Boracay flight frequencies will be raised from four to five times daily while the bump-up flights to Bohol will be raised from nine to 10 times weekly. 

Candice Iyog, Vice President for Marketing and Customer Experience said that it is critical to rebuilding the trust and travel confidence of the industry; however, the airline believes that reopening domestic travel and promoting responsible travel would boost the trust of the passengers to book their flights. 

“We also know that the situation continues to be fluid that is why we make it a priority to always make travel convenient for every Juan on top of providing the much-needed flexibility during this time,” Iyog added.  

Speaking of international destinations, Cebu Pacific will also resume its daily flights to Dubai on September 30; for Japan, the airline will fly twice weekly to Nagoya starting October 2nd; Osaka on October 4; and will resume flights to Fukuoka on November 5; then will also restart its flight to Kuala Lumpur on October 4 as well.

With the ongoing PHP 99 seat sale until September 26, to and from key cities like Cagayan de Oro, Cebu, Davao, Dipolog, and Iloilo and in other parts of the Philippines, CEB encourages every Juan to travel safely and inexpensively. Promo runs from September 17 to June 30, 2022.  

With the support given by the Department of Tourism (DOT) for local tourism, the airline continues to boost its most flexible options for responsible travel.  With unlimited rebooking made available for everyJuan and by following the permanent removal of change fees in March 2021.  Passengers are encouraged to travel responsibly and ensure their requirements are complete before proceeding to the airport. CEB has been rated 7/7 stars by airlineratings.com for its COVID-19 compliance as it continues to implement a multi-layered approach for safety following the global aviation standards. These include daily extensive cleaning and disinfection protocols for all aircraft and facilities, antigen testing before duty for all frontliners and crew members, and contactless flight procedures. The aircraft is equipped with hospital-grade HEPA air filters for keeping viruses at bay. 

At present, CEB operates as the widest domestic network in the Philippines covering 32 destinations, on top of its eight international destinations; with its 73-strong fleet as one of the youngest in the world that also includes two dedicated ATR freighters and one A330 freighter.
